Like its predecessor, the Inspire 2 can estimate your VO2 Max (the maximum amount of oxygen you can utilize during intense exercise), which Fitbit calls your Cardio Fitness Score, and shows how you stack up against others who are the same age and gender. During a 29-minute run, for instance, I spent seven minutes below my target heart rate zones, six minutes in Fat Burn zone, nine minutes in Cardio zone, and seven minutes in Peak zone, and racked up a total of 38 Active Zone Minutes. After tracking an outdoor workout with your phone's GPS connected to the Inspire 2, you'll see a workout intensity map in the Fitbit app showing your heart rate zone at each point in the route. Better yet, the Inspire 2 comes with a full free year of Fitbit Premium, which normally costs $9.99 per month or $80 per year.
